Without a fan, a lot of heat generated by a stove is lost as the air rises directly vertically. However, a stove fan uses its blades to divert the warm air horizontally filling the whole room as opposed to the area directly between the stove and the ceiling. The Premium 4 Fan requires no batteries or external power. The heat of the stove top is conducted through the base of the fan and converted to electricity which powers the fan motor. The fan automatically slows and stops as the heat from the stove reduces. The Caframo Limited 812AM-KBX Ecofan Airmax also has a unique design that is said to improve its performance.
